Allow nature to take its course. What you may consider to be a pest, wildlife may see as a food source. Take this into consideration before spraying pesticides. Many pesticides kill beneficial insects and poison animal life that maintain harmony in your garden. Think Big Picture! Many universities, botanical gardens and wildlife centers provide excellent regional information on their websites to help you grow a garden...explore.
